DSSC Digital Software Solutions Ltd.
File a complaint

-

/5

Complaints: 0

DSSC Digital Software Solutions Ltd.

-

0

-

DSSC Digital Software Solutions Ltd.

No results

DSSC Digital Software Solutions Ltd.

-

/5

DSSC Digital Software Solutions Ltd.

DSSC Digital Software Solutions Ltd.

0

-